Tumor Challenge For tumor challenge experiments, B6 and NSG mice were anesthetized with isoflurane and administered 100,000-150,000 B16-F10 melanoma cells (ATCC) via intravenous or intradermal injection and BALB/c mice were anesthetized with isoflurane, administered 100,000-150,000 4T1 triple-negative breast cancer cells (ATCC) in the mammary fat pad or administered 100,000-150,000 CT26 colon carcinoma cells via intradermal injection. .. Cancer cell lines were cultured in DMEM (Gibco), 10% fetal bovine serum (Sigma Aldrich), 100 units/mL penicillin (Gibco), 100 mg/mL streptomycin (Gibco), and 0.29 mg/mL glutamine (Gibco) prior to harvesting for tumor injection.

B16-F10 melanoma cells (ATCC, USA) were seeded (1.5⋅104/well, 6-well plates) in DMEM (Gibco®, Life Technologies, UK) containing 10 % fetal bovine serum (FBS) (Sigma-Aldrich, Germany) and 1 % GlutaMAXTM (Gibco®, Life Technologies, UK) and cultured at 37 ◦C (5 % CO2). ..

    Article Snippet: .. The anti-tumor activity of exemplary modified IL-2 proteins and modified IL-2 protein-PEG conjugates was assessed in B16-F10 melanoma tumor model. B16-F10 melanoma cells were purchased from ATCC and cultured at 37° C., 5% CO2 in high-glucose DMEM (Gibco) containing 10% FBS (Gibco), and 2 mM L-glutamine. ..

    │ PD-L1 degradation efficacy in vitro and in vivo by PLT-TACs in <t>B16F10</t> cells. A , Western blot analysis of PD-L1 in IFN-γ pre-treated B16F10 cells after treated with saline, PLT-anti-PD-L1, PLT-TAC l , PLT-TAC m or PLT-TAC h (at an equivalent amount of 5 μM) for 36 h (n = 3 biologically independent samples). B , Mean fluorescence intensity of levels of surface PD-L1 in IFN-γ pre-treated B16F10 after treated with saline, PLT-anti-PD-L1, PLT-TAC l , PLT-TAC m or PLT-TAC h , measured by FCM (at an equivalent amount of 5 μM) for 36 h (n = 3 biologically independent samples). C , Schematic schedule of the treatment and evaluation in C57BL/6 mice with B16F10 homografting tumor model. D , Tumor growth curves, E , tumor weights, F , images of dissected tumors, G , survival curves from treatment groups (saline, PLT-anti-PD-L1, PLT-TAC l , PLT-TAC m or PLT-TAC h ) at a dosage of 5 mg/kg (n = 6 biologically independent samples). H , Immunohistochemical images of PD-L1 in dissected B16F10 tumors after treatment. I , Mean fluorescence intensity of PD-L1 in CD45-negative tumor cells from dissected tumors after treatment (n = 4 biologically independent samples). Data are presented as mean ± SD. p values were determined by one-way ANOVA test. ns, no significance; ∗p < 0.05, ∗∗p < 0.01, ∗∗∗p < 0.001, ∗∗∗∗p < 0.0001.
